It Manager

Thunder Bay, ON, CA, Canada

Job Description

Overview



We are looking for an IT Manager to be responsible and accountable for the smooth running of our computer systems. You will perform the implementation and maintenance of our multi-company computing needs. The successful candidate will have proven skills and a detailed knowledge of industry's best practice processes.

Responsibilities



Manage information technology and computer systems. Recruit and train new IT staff to meet the needs of the organization. Design, develop, implement and coordinate systems, policies and procedures. Ensure security of data, network access and backup systems. Act in alignment with user needs and system functionality to contribute to organizational goals. Identify problematic areas and implement strategic solutions. Help end users with general computer, printer, email and phone troubles. Install hardware and software as required. Respond to support requests, create/modify/review knowledgebase articles to document solutions to unique problems. Research solutions for technical needs and purchase parts and software required. Work with suppliers and manufacturers to determine the best solution when required. Create invoices for parts and software when applicable. Implement large scale upgrades including network infrastructure upgrades and server maintenance/updates/upgrades. Monitor reports from backups, antivirus and overall system health. Support production computers and IT infrastructure in industrial environments.

Qualifications



Knowledgeable in legacy and current versions of Microsoft Windows and Windows Server. Familiarity with Unix type operating systems is an asset. Familiar with common desktop applications including Microsoft Office, Adobe Reader, various web browsers, etc. Understanding of scripting in languages such as Batch, PowerShell, Visual Basic, etc. A good understanding of IT related hardware such as computers, printers, mobile devices, VOIP phone systems, etc. Hands-on experience working with internal components of a computer. Very strong troubleshooting abilities to offer unique solutions to problems where parts or procedures may not be available. Strong work ethic, desire to learn new skills, recognize weak points and offer suggestions to improve overall operations. Well organized and able to handle multiple priorities at once. Able to travel throughout northwestern Ontario and provide your own transportation. Occasionally, air travel may be required. Other Assets: Certifications in any Windows Server versions, networking certifications, Degree in any related field.
